Output 53126461b20f61cff321ad28888732822950bf70de3926d388afad0b1ce98345:11

value
509890000
script pubkey
OP_0 OP_PUSHBYTES_20 a98ef61c5f620726ce55972605873c5a54dcdf15
address
ltc1q4x80v8zlvgrjdnj4junqtpeutf2dehc4nj3cw3
transaction
53126461b20f61cff321ad28888732822950bf70de3926d388afad0b1ce98345
spent
true